About Joseph A Mulry, S.J.
Passport application, Nov 16, 1916:
Rev Joseph A. Mulry, S.J., swear I was born at 367 West 12th St, NYC, on 8th Feb, 1874, father Thomas Mulry was born in Ireland, that he emigrated 1840, that he resided 59 years, from 1840-1899 at NYC & Kenosha, Wis., .....my permanent residence being Fordham University, where I follow the occupation of President of the Unioversity. Visiting Jamaica, W Indies, purpose--pleasure, intending to leave aboard the Santa Marta on Nov 22, 1916, sworn on Nov 16, 1916."
Description of applicant--age 62, ht 5' 4", forehead prominent (wrinkled), eyes blue, nose stubby, mouth small, graymustache, chinbroad, hair gray, complexion ruddy, face oblong (photograph attached)

President of Fordham University 1915-1919; formerly head of St. Peter's College, Jersey City 1911-1915, and before that VP Loyola, Baltimore, professor Boston College, et al.
Ordained 1895.
In N Y Times of Sept 1, 1921--"Philadelphia, Aug 31--The Rev Joseph A Mulry SJ, former president of Fordham University, died here tonight after along illness (at 47). He was born in NYC in 1874 and entered the Jesuit order when only 15 yrs old, recving his ordination in 1905 from Cardinal Gibbons at Woodstock College.
In N Y Times Sept 2, 1921: "Fordham Univ Alumni Assn announces....death of Rev Joseph A Mulry SJ....passed away at Philadelphia on Aug 31 as a result of the illness which nec. his withdrawal from the pres. of Fordham Univ almost three yr ago. ....Mass 10:30 Sat morning at the Gesu, 18th & Stiles Sts, Phila."
He was appted Pres of St Peter's College and paster of St Peter's Ch on Grand St, Jersey City, in 1902.......in April, 1915, he became Pres of Fordham....his resignation of this office was only accepted after two attempts on his part to retire and enter war work in France....Of his four brothers three were priests, and the fourth, Thomas M, was Pres of the Emigrant Industrial Savings Bank."
